Measuring Shapes of Acoustically Levitated DropsInstrument records shadows of drops in acoustic field. Shapes of acoustically levitated liquid drops and gas bubbles examined by shadow projector. Although acoustic radiation pressure counterbalances gravitational force acting on levitated drops and bubbles, pressure usually not uniform over surfaces and causes them to assume nonspherical shapes. Shape of drop or bubble gives useful information about acoustic field and levitated material. Held aloft in laser beam by acoustic field, liquid drop casts shadow on photographic film. Changing shape of drop recorded in sequence of exposures.
